Yash Raj Films (YRF) took to Instagram on Friday evening to issue a statement on the release of Maharaj after the Gujarat High Court cleared the film, saying that it doesn’t disrespect any community. The film is based on the 1862 libel case between Karsandas Mulji and a Vaishnavite religious leader who was accused of sexual misconduct.

Saying that they are grateful for the court’s decision, the production house said, “We are grateful to the judiciary for allowing the release of Maharaj, a film that celebrates one of the most important social reformers of our country, Karsandas Mulji. Karsandas, a hero and a devout Vaishnav, stood for righteousness, protected women and safeguarded his community and faith. Maharaj is a tribute to his indomitable fighting spirit and his courage to be on the right side of history."

They added, “Yash Raj Films has a 50-year-old legacy of championing India, its stories, its people, culture & heritage. We have never produced a film that has tarnished the reputation of our country or our countrymen. Hope you watch Maharaj and join us in saluting Karsandas. Thank You.”

Maharaj stars Junaid Khan, Jaideep Ahlawat, Shivani Pandey and Sharvari (special appearance) in pivotal roles. It was earlier scheduled to be released on June 14, but was delayed after a petition was filed in the court by members of the Pushtimarg sect alleging that the film hurts their sentiments. The court cleared the film on Friday, making it available for streaming on Netflix.
